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an today met with the heads of parliamentary factions at the National Assembly. The Premier held private meetings with My Step faction head Lilit Makunts, Prosperous Armenia faction head Gagik Tsarukyan and Enlightened Armenia faction head Edmon Marukyan. The issue of holding early parliamentary elections in 2021 was discussed during the meetings. The Premier took note of the opinions and positions voiced by the faction leaders.
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an today met with RA President Armen Sarkissian. The meeting focused on the situation in the country, the emerging challenges, the safety of Armenia’s border communities, the ongoing efforts to restore normal life in Artsakh and the Government’s support measures.
